How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Tulaski Industrial Area?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| Tulaski Industrial Area Studio Apartments | $1,680 | $695 | $2,782 |
| Tulaski Industrial Area 1 Bedroom Apartments | $1,566 | $500 | $3,486 |
| Tulaski Industrial Area 2 Bedroom Apartments | $1,884 | $950 | $3,390 |
| Tulaski Industrial Area 3 Bedroom Apartments | $1,856 | $1,248 | $4,250 |
| Tulaski Industrial Area 4 Bedroom Apartments | $4,289 | $2,913 | $5,666 |
